mySymEncModule.Encrypt(inputData);
| mySymEncModule | The name of the Symmetric Encryption module structure |
| inputData | The data to encrypt in DATA format |
| Return: | Encrypted contents in DATA format |
The Encrypt function encrypts the given inputData, using the options defined in the Symmetric Encryption module.
Example:
IMPORT STD;
//Symmetric Encryption module definition
mySymEncModule := Std.Crypto.SymmetricEncryption('aes-256-cbc',
'12345678901234567890123456789012');
//encrypt/decrypt string literals
STRING myStr := 'The quick brown fox jumps over the lazy dog';
DATA encryptedStr := mySymEncModule.Encrypt((DATA)myStr);
STRING decryptedStr := (STRING)mySymEncModule.Decrypt(encryptedStr) ;
OUTPUT(myStr);
OUTPUT(decryptedStr);